Warning Signs You Need Professional Carpet Steam Cleaning

Your carpets are more than just decoration; they’re part of your home’s ecosystem. Ignoring early warning signs can lead to bigger, more expensive problems down the line. Catching these issues early with a professional steam cleaning can save you money and protect your family’s health. Pay attention to what your carpets are telling you; they’re often the first indicator of underlying moisture issues.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If your carpets smell perpetually damp or musty, even after airing out the room, it’s a strong sign of trapped moisture. This is often the first indication that mold or mildew might be starting to grow beneath the surface.

Visible Mold or Mildew Spots

Any discoloration that looks like fuzzy green, black, or white patches on your carpet is a clear sign of mold growth. This requires immediate attention to prevent it from spreading and affecting your indoor air quality. You must address this promptly and effectively.

Warped or Stained Baseboards

Water damage can wick up from the carpet into the baseboards, causing them to warp, buckle, or develop dark stains. This indicates that moisture has been present for a significant amount of time and has likely compromised the carpet backing and padding.

Soft or Spongy Carpet Texture

If your carpet feels unusually soft, spongy, or gives way when you walk on it, the padding underneath may be saturated or deteriorating. This is a sign of prolonged moisture exposure that can lead to structural damage.

Allergies or Respiratory Issues Worsening

A sudden increase in allergy symptoms, sneezing, coughing, or respiratory irritation in your home could be linked to mold or mildew spores released from damp carpets. Your home should be a healthy sanctuary.

Darkened or Discolored Patches

Beyond visible mold, you might notice darker patches on your carpet that weren’t there before. This can be a sign of water stains or the beginning stages of mold growth, indicating that something is not quite right.

Carpet Steam Cleaning v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Everyday spills (coffee, juice, pet accidents) Yes, for fresh, small spills Yes, for large or set-in stains Pros have stronger solutions and extraction power for deep cleaning.
General refreshing and odor removal Maybe, for light surface cleaning Yes, for deep-seated odors Professional equipment extracts odors; DIY often just masks them.
Suspected mold or mildew growth Absolutely Not Yes, immediately DIY can spread spores; professionals contain and remediate safely.
Water damage from leaks or flooding No, especially if extensive Yes, immediately Professionals manage moisture levels and prevent secondary damage.
Deeply embedded dirt and grime Limited effectiveness Yes, for thorough results High-powered extraction removes what vacuums and rentals miss.
Restoring carpet after a pet emergency Maybe, for minor spots Yes, for thorough sanitization Professionals can neutralize pet odors and stains effectively.

While DIY can handle minor messes, professional carpet steam cleaning is essential when you suspect deeper issues like mold, extensive moisture, or stubborn odors. Relying on our trained technicians ensures your carpets are not just clean but also truly dry and healthy.

Common Questions About Carpet Steam Cleaning

What is the difference between carpet steam cleaning and shampooing?

Steam cleaning, or hot water extraction, uses hot water and cleaning agents injected deep into the carpet fibers under pressure, then immediately extracted. Shampooing typically uses more foam and detergents, which can leave residue if not rinsed thoroughly. Our method is designed to provide a deeper clean and leave minimal residue, preventing quick re-soiling and ensuring your carpets are truly refreshed.

How long does it take for carpets to dry after steam cleaning?

Drying time typically ranges from 4 to 12 hours, depending on humidity, airflow, and carpet thickness. We use high-velocity air movers to speed up the process significantly, getting you back to enjoying your home quickly. Proper drying is key to preventing mold growth, which is why we focus on efficient drying protocols.

Is carpet steam cleaning safe for children and pets?

Yes, our cleaning solutions are carefully selected to be safe for children and pets once the carpet is dry. We use eco-friendly and low-VOC products whenever possible. Our priority is to create a healthy environment for your entire family, including your furry friends.

How often should I have my carpets steam cleaned?

For most homes, we recommend professional carpet steam cleaning every 12 to 18 months. High-traffic areas or homes with pets and children might benefit from cleaning every 6 to 12 months. Regular cleaning helps extend the life of your carpets and maintain a healthier indoor environment.
